In Beyond Welcome, Karen González, a Guatemalan immigrant, explores how Christians can better support immigrant neighbors by fostering inclusivity and empowerment rather than exclusion. Drawing on biblical principles and her personal experiences, she challenges traditional approaches to immigration ministries and advocates for centering immigrants in the conversation. This accessible guide encourages listeners to reflect on their roles in dismantling white supremacy and xenophobia within the church, promoting a deeper understanding of shared humanity and the need for belonging.
